Angela Bassett mourns the death of 9-1-1 crew member: ‘We’re all rocked by it’

Bassett’s costar Aisha Hinds also shared a remembrance on social media. The cast of 9-1-1 are mourning the death of series crew member Rico Priem.

The show’s star, Angela Bassett, commented on the passing of Priem, a grip on the Fox series, at the Disney/ABC upfront event. “The studio, 9-1-1, we all extend our deepest condolences to his friends to his family,” Bassett told Entertainment Tonight. “It was just a very, very sad moment. We’re all rocked by it, certainly.”

Bassett, who portrays Athena Grant, also noted that this is the first time the cast and crew have faced the death of one of their own. “We have births, you know, we have weddings and now to experience this,” Bassett said. “We just had to take a moment, just take time and take a moment. We thought it was important to come together and have whatever bit of service and offer whatever we can do to his family because we know that we’ll miss him but we know they will miss him even more.”

Priem died early Saturday morning in a car accident driving home from a 14-hour overnight shift on the show.

Cast member Aisha Hinds, who portrays Henrietta “Hen” Wilson on the show, also commented on the tragedy in an emotional social media post, sharing that she was “devastated.”

“Words….ever insufficient…none able to carry the harrowing heartbreak reverberating through our 9-1-1 family,” Hinds wrote. “As the industry processes the passing of one of our invaluable and invested individuals—notably loyal, thus lauded and loved for his commitment to his craft and sharing the wisdom he’d gleaned from decades of working in this industry, hearts are heavy navigating feelings of grief and gratitude for the life of Rico Priem.”

“The unsung heroes of our show, any show really, are the scores of crew members whose names seldom move from the back of call sheets to household names though they contribute an immense amount of time, talent, and tenacity to servicing the stories that fill our screens-small and large.” she continued. “Time that seems invisible to the untrained eye, but it is NOT. Our crews are the cornerstone of our community. Their individual effort and areas of expertise create a cumulative effect, ensuring the work we do, the characters we portray lands in the lives of audiences around the world. The crew is integral to the execution of every idea that begins in the minds of creatives becoming long lasting memories and moments that live on in the hearts of humanity.”
